Oracle静默安装BSA (Business System Administrator) 是一种无交互式的方式,用于在Windows操作系统,如Windows 7、Windows Server 2008及更高版本上自动化安装Oracle数据库11g服务器版的过程。静默安装允许管理员通过预先配置好的响应文件(如install_oracle_11g_only.rsp)来控制安装过程,无需用户交互,从而提高部署效率。 在进行静默安装前,首先要确保操作系统环境符合Oracle的要求。根据提供的refhost.xml文件,认证系统部分列出了一系列支持的操作系统版本及其对应的服务包。对于Windows 7和Windows Server 2008,它们基于相同的内核版本6.1,因此可以直接使用针对Windows Vista(6.0)或Windows 7(6.1)的条目来进行配置。需要注意的是,在实际操作时,确认当前系统版本并更新相应 `<VERSIONVALUE>` 和 `<SERVICE_PACKVALUE>`。 在配置好安装环境后,创建一个批处理文件(如Record.bat),使用`setup-record-destinationFile`命令记录安装过程。这一步骤会在指定的文件夹(例如E:\respnse_Files\)生成名为`install_oracle_11g_only.rsp`的响应文件,它包含了安装过程中所有默认或自定义的选项和参数,如数据库的安装路径、许可模式、语言选择等。运行批处理后,响应文件会详细记录这些配置,供后续的静默安装使用。 在执行静默安装时,只需将setup.exe与响应文件一起运行,如`setup.exe -responsefile E:\respnse_Files\install_oracle_11g_only.rsp`,Oracle 11g服务器版就会按照预先设定的配置进行安装,整个过程无需用户干预,节省了大量时间和人工成本。 总结来说,Oracle静默安装BSA是一种在Windows平台上进行高效、自动化数据库部署的方法,通过调整和记录响应文件,可以实现对不同版本Windows的兼容并简化安装流程。这对于大型企业或需要频繁部署的场景尤其有用。
